Output 58986a09e0bc875183224c98d1fd3d536245f5aa5247d167ce6b4587b29d012b:5

value
639903
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ce1fb05c68814706fc99ba16d70ff86875870739 OP_EQUALVERIFY OP_CHECKSIG
address
1KntAJU2CD9ehEywA4onELuzJUp2ik8X3e
transaction
58986a09e0bc875183224c98d1fd3d536245f5aa5247d167ce6b4587b29d012b
spent
true